What does Blueprint strings add?

Blueprint Strings

blueprint strings banner

Ever wanted to copy a build and send it to a friend as simple text?

Blueprint Strings adds a lightweight blueprint system to Minecraft. Select any area, export it into a JSON string, and recreate the entire structure later with a single command.

Features

Select Any Area

Use the Blueprint Wand to mark two opposite corners of a cuboid.

The mod automatically reads every block inside the selected area.

Export Structures as Text

Turn your selection into a JSON blueprint string containing:

  • Block positions
  • Block states
  • Orientation and properties
  • Structure dimensions

The blueprint can be copied directly from chat.

Rebuild Structures 1:1

Import the blueprint at any location and recreate the entire structure exactly as it was.

Stairs, slabs, doors and other block states are preserved.

Rotation Support

Instant Mode

/blueprint instant

Recreates the entire blueprint immediately.

All blocks are placed instantly, making this mode ideal for:

  • Creative Mode
  • Testing builds
  • Sharing creations
  • Fast prototyping

Chest Mode

/blueprint chest

Designed for Survival gameplay.

Instead of placing blocks immediately, the mod first generates one or more chests containing a complete list of every required item.

Once you fill the chests with the requested materials, the structure is automatically built according to the blueprint.

This creates a balanced survival experience:

  • Verify exactly which materials are needed.
  • Gather resources at your own pace.
  • Build large structures without manually checking block counts.
  • Complete the construction only after supplying all required items.

Preview Before Building

Preview the blueprint area before placing blocks.

Make sure everything fits before importing.

Multiplayer Friendly

  • Everyone can export structures.
  • Import permissions can be restricted to operators.
  • Configurable size limits help prevent abuse.

Crafting

Craft the Blueprint Wand and select:

  1. First corner.
  2. Opposite corner.
  3. Export the blueprint.
  4. Copy the generated string.
  5. Import it anywhere to recreate the structure.

Commands

  • /blueprint_strings:blueprint_wand
  • /blueprint export
  • /blueprint import
